Dubai International Cricket Stadium Pitch Report for BD-W vs UAE-W Match 12 Match
The Dubai International Cricket Stadium’s pitch offers an equitable platform for both batters and bowlers. The fast bowlers enjoy significant swing and are expected to capitalize on the new ball during the initial phase of the game. On the other hand, spinners face challenges in getting a firm grip due to the even surface. However, batters will have the upper hand beyond the initial overs for most of the game on this track. The team winning the coin toss should consider opting to bowl first at this venue.
